未来主义风格的网页设计与技术实现
在区块链和网络技术迅速发展的今天,未来主义风格的设计正在成为吸引技术开发者、爱好者和企业客户的强大工具。本文将探讨如何通过色彩搭配、排版设计、布局策略、动画交互以及图形元素来打造一个兼具视觉冲击力和技术深度的网页。
1. 色彩搭配:传递科技感的核心
色彩是未来主义风格中最重要的组成部分之一。为了传达先进科技感和互联理念,建议使用以下配色方案:
- 主色调: 深蓝、紫色和黑色构成基础色调,象征着冷静与深邃,同时突显高科技属性。
- 辅助色: 银色、青色和电光蓝作为点缀,增强页面动态感并保持整体和谐。
- 强调色: 适当引入霓虹色或荧光绿,用于按钮、链接及重要信息,以引导用户注意力。
以下是实现渐变效果的一个CSS代码示例:
.gradient-background {
background: linear-gradient(45deg, #00008B, #4B0082);
color: white;
}
2. 排版设计:清晰的信息层次结构
排版设计决定了内容的可读性和易用性。以下是推荐的字体和排版技巧:
- 字体选择: Roboto 和 Montserrat 等现代无衬线字体适合作为正文文字,而 Orbitron 可用于标题,增强未来感。
- 层次分明: 通过调整字号、粗细和颜色区分不同层级的内容,确保信息一目了然。
- 字距与行距: 设置合理的间距参数,使文本更易于阅读,并提升整体空间感。
以下是一个简单的字体样式设置示例:
.section-title {
font-family: 'Orbitron', sans-serif;
font-size: 2rem;
font-weight: bold;
color: #00FFFF;
}
.body-text {
font-family: 'Roboto', sans-serif;
font-size: 1rem;
line-height: 1.6;
color: #FFFFFF;
}
3. 布局设计:响应式网格与模块化卡片
布局设计需要兼顾美观与功能性。以下是几个关键点:
- 网格系统: 使用响应式网格布局,确保设计适应各种设备屏幕尺寸。
- 模块化卡片: 将复杂内容划分为独立模块,便于展示且提升界面整洁度。
- 视觉层次: 利用阴影、渐变和层叠效果增加页面深度,让界面更加生动。
以下是一个基本的网格布局示例:
.grid-container {
display: grid;
grid-template-columns: repeat(auto-fit, minmax(200px, 1fr));
gap: 16px;
}
4. 动画与交互:提升用户体验的关键
微交互动画和加载效果能够显著改善用户的参与感和满意度:
- 微交互: 在按钮和图标上添加悬停效果和点击反馈,使界面更具吸引力。
- 加载动画: 设计数字化线条动画,缓解用户等待时的焦虑情绪。
- 过渡效果: 使用淡入淡出或滑动切换等平滑动画,增强界面连贯性。
以下是一个悬停动画的CSS代码示例:
.button {
transition: transform 0.3s ease-in-out;
}
.button:hover {
transform: scale(1.1);
}
5. 图形与图标:强化主题表达
图形和图标的选择直接影响到设计的整体氛围:
- 线性图标: 使用简洁的线条图标,符合未来主义的简约美学。
- 数据可视化: 动态图表和交互图形能更好地展示区块链应用的工作原理。
- 背景元素: 抽象几何图形和迷幻科技背景可以进一步强化未来感。
以下是一个简单图标的SVG代码示例:
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 24 24">
<path d="M12 2L2 22h20L12 2z"/>
</svg>
6. 整体氛围:营造沉浸式体验
光影效果和虚拟现实感是未来主义设计不可或缺的部分:
- 光影处理: 高对比度的光影突出关键区域,营造未来城市或高科技实验室的感觉。
- 虚拟现实感: 结合3D元素和空间设计,让用户仿佛置身于互联的数字世界。
- 一致性: 确保从色彩到字体再到图形的一致性,提供流畅且统一的视觉体验。
以下是一个3D盒子的CSS代码示例:
.cube {
width: 100px;
height: 100px;
perspective: 1000px;
}
.cube .face {
position: absolute;
width: 100%;
height: 100%;
background-color: #4B0082;
border: 2px solid white;
}
.cube .front { transform: translateZ(50px); }
.cube .back { transform: translateZ(-50px); }
7. 总结
通过精心设计的色彩、排版、布局、动画以及图形元素,“链网纵横”不仅展示了区块链应用开发能力,还为用户提供了沉浸式的未来主义体验。这种设计不仅能吸引目标受众,还能激发他们对技术的兴趣与探索欲望。
结合以上方法,您可以轻松打造出既具功能又富有创意的网页,满足技术开发人员、区块链爱好者以及企业客户的需求。希望这些技巧和示例能够帮助您开启一段全新的设计旅程。